label printing error with use of zip codes

Thread view: 
Enable EMail Alerts  Start New Thread
Thread rating: 
trtroska - 20 May 2008 17:29 GMT
We have a situation whereas we are using the mail merge feature in word to
create mailing labels and they are not printing properly. The original
mailing list was created in excel with the zip codes in a separate column
formatted specifically for zip codes. Now some of the zip codes there are
Canadian zip codes that start with a zero.  They show up fine in the the .xls
worksheet but do not transfer over to the label template in Word when we
complete the mail merge.
Any ideas????
Suzanne S. Barnhill - 20 May 2008 20:29 GMT
You'll need a numeric picture switch to format the ZIP codes. See
http://www.gmayor.com/formatting_word_fields.htm
